Medical Affairs & Responsible Person (TPIL) Manager
Weare seeking a Singapore Registered Pharmacist to support both Medical Affairsand Quality & Regulatory responsibilities. The role will primarily functionas a Medical Science Liaison (MSL) for the Singapore market and provide MedicalAffairs support across Regional Overseas (ROW) markets. In addition, theincumbent will serve as the Responsible Person (RP) under the TherapeuticProducts Import Licence (TPIL), ensuring compliance with HSA regulations andGood Distribution Practice (GDP) requirements for the importation anddistribution of therapeutic products.
Medical Affairs
1. Serve as the Medical Science Liaison (MSL) for the Singapore market, providing scientific and medical support for the company's products, while ensuring all activities comply with applicable regulations and company policies.
2. Build and maintain professional relationships with healthcare professionals (HCPs) and key opinion leaders (KOLs).
3. Provide timely, accurate and balanced scientific responses to medical enquiries from healthcare professionals, internal stakeholders and business partners.
4. Review medical and promotional materials from a scientific perspective to ensure medical accuracy, compliance and consistency with approved product information.
5. Collaborate closely with Commercial, Regulatory Affairs, Supply Chain and other cross-functional teams by providing scientific expertise to support business objectives while maintaining compliance.
Responsible Person
1. Act as the designated Responsible Person (RP) under the TPIL, holding personal accountability for regulatory compliance with HSA requirements.
2.Serve as the primary point of contact for all queries, submissions, and correspondence raised to or by HSA, including licence renewals, variations, and audits.
3.Oversee compliance with Good Distribution Practice (GDP) requirements throughout the importation, storage and distribution of therapeutic products, ensuring product quality, integrity and traceability across the supply chain.
4. Develop, implement, and maintain SOPs, quality systems, and compliance documentation in line with HSA and GDP requirements.
5.Conduct or coordinate internal quality audits and inspections, and manage deviations, corrective and preventive actions (CAPA), product complaints and recalls, ensuring timely reporting to HSA where required.
6. Work closely with warehouse, logistics and supply chain partners to ensure GDP compliance, oversee supplier quality where applicable, maintain staff GDP training, and monitor changes in HSA regulations by providing timely compliance advice to internal stakeholders.
